Client-Centered Care and Online Therapy Options

Client-Centered Therapy focuses on the client’s own experience, offering a supportive environment in which clients are encouraged to express feelings, explore choices, and build self-understanding. This approach emphasizes empathy, active listening, and the therapist’s acceptance, which can be particularly helpful for people dealing with stress, anxiety, relationship challenges, and grief.
